Used Mini Cooper S Coupé
Factors that affect the appreciation of a Mini Cooper S Coupé:
- Mileage
- Age of the vehicle
- Number of previous owners
- Accidents or damage history
- Trim level, equipment, and options
Appreciation is an important part of calculating the total value of owning a Mini Cooper S Coupé. In addition to the monthly appreciation of £85, you should also factor in fuel costs, road tax, insurance and maintenance (including tyres and car washes) to get the full monthly value.
Model year | Price range* | Avg. Price | Median Mileage | Depreciation | Cars for sale |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
2016 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£6,499 - £10,425 | £8,078 | 56,000 miles | - | < 10 |
2015 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£4,988 - £9,745 | £6,888 | 60,300 miles | +£1,020 | 17 |
2014 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£3,750 - £10,489 | £6,001 | 77,600 miles | -£720 | 13 |
2013 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£3,399 - £6,995 | £5,527 | 89,300 miles | -£700 | 11 |
2011 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£4,295 - £5,300 | £4,795 | 58,000 miles | - | < 10 |
2012 Mini Cooper S Coupé | £3,345 - £5,695 | £4,345 | 57,900 miles | -£40 | < 10 |
*The 'Price range' column shows the prices at the 5th and 95th percentiles of cars in the current market
The data is based on the cars currently listed on AutoUncle
Last updated: 6 February 2026

There are five primary parameters that affect the price of a used Mini Cooper S Coupé: the year of manufacturing, engine capacity and performance, fuel economy, car mileage as well as trim level.
For example, a car that's younger with fewer miles on the odometer will generally fetch a higher price. Likewise, models at the higher end boasting luxurious features or more powerful engines tend to come with a heftier price tag than, for example, an older car without special equipment and with many kilometres behind it.
The Mini Cooper S Coupé is only available in one trim level, the Mini Cooper S Coupé Chili.
When reviewing the price points of used Mini Cooper S Coupé cars, it is important that you only compare with the sale prices of cars with the same engine and trim level. If you don't, you could end up reaching a wrong decision on which car to purchase.

On AutoUncle, the Mini Cooper S Coupé is exclusively offered in the coupe body style. A coupe boasts a body design that accentuates style and offers a sportier driving experience. Its chassis is usually more rigid and robust compared to a saloon or SUV. This car is ideal for those without children and those who prefer travelling with fewer items. Typically, coupés come with a higher price tag than their corresponding saloon or hatchback counterparts.
